Question 1:
Two trains are moving in opposite directions at 60 km/hr and 90 km/hr. Their lengths are 1.10 km and 0.9 km respectively. The time is taken by the slower train to cross thefaster train in seconds is
A.48 sec
FeedbackRelative sped = (60 + 90) km/hr = [150 x 5/18] m/sec = [125 / 3] m/sec. Distance covered = (1.10 + 0.9) km = 2 km = 2000 m. Required time = [2000 x 3/125] sec = 48 sec.
